Actress, Olabisi Monsurat dies 10days after childbirth

Nollywood actress, Olabisi Monsurat otherwise called Bisket has died from complications 10-days after childbirth.

Bisket, a member of Theatre and Movie Practitioners Association of Nigeria (TAMPAN), passed away during the weekend barely 10 days after welcoming her new baby.

The death of Bisket, the CEO of Bisket Movie Concept, was confirmed to the media on Tuesday by fellow Yoruba actress, Omolola Olumide.

The late actress and producer was a member of the Lagos Island branch of TAMPAN.

Five Nigerian men arrested in Dubai for robbery (Photo)

Five Nigerian men arrested in Dubai for robbery



Authorities have arrested five Nigerian men in connection with a daring armed robbery at a money exchange house in Sharjah, United Arab Emirates.

According to the police, the suspects who are in their 20s stole currencies worth over Dh2m during a robbery that lasted seven-minute at the Al Tauwain branch of the Al Ansari Exchange on March 20.

Foreign and UAE currencies worth Dh2.3m were recovered from the suspects, according to report.

Commander-in-chief of the Sharjah Police, Major General Saif Ziri Al Shamsi, who gave details at a press conference said,

“Four of the suspects entered the exchange and attacked its employees, while the fifth was waiting for them in a car outside.

“The suspects also threatened the employees with sharp weapons before taking away cash. The whole operation lasted seven minutes.”



The suspects got in by reportedly smashing the panel at the exchange with hammers before they jumped into the counter where the safe box was kept.

Two employees at the exchange allegedly sustained minor injuries in the process of resisting the suspects.

According to Al Shamsi, the suspect had escaped by the time the police were informed of the robbery because the employees failed to press the alarm that would have alerted them on time.

The first suspect was arrested withing 48hrs after the gang traveled in a used car. The went seprate ways and planned to communicate via Facebook.

Here is the face of killer policemen who shot dead Kolade Johnson





The suspected killers of Johnson


The Nigerian Police have revealed the identity of the policemen who shot and killed Kolade Johnson at Onipetesi area of Agege, Southwest Nigeria.

Their names and pictures were revealed by the police on its Twitter handle on Tuesday.

The suspected killers are Inspector Ogunyemi Olalekan and Sgt Godwin Orji attached to Anti Cultism Squad of the Lagos State Police Command.

The police said the men had been apprehended and were being subjected to disciplinary procedures.

“The men suspected to have carried out the shooting of Kolade Johnson have been apprehended and subjected to internal disciplinary procedures. The CP has revealed their names as (1) Insp Ogunyemi Olalekan and (2) Sgt Godwin Orji attached to Anti Cultism Squad,” the police said on its twitter handle.

Johnson was killed by the police on Sunday at Onipetesi while watching football with his colleagues. He died before help could come to him.

COOU 400- level student dies in accident after he was sent out of exam hall to get a haircut

COOU student dies in accident after he was sent out of exam hall to get a haircut

A 400-level student of Chukwuemeka Odumegwu Ojukwu University, COOU, has died in an accident after he was sent out of an exam Hall to go have a haircut.

The student, Ezeh Goodluck was prevented from sitting for his exam when he arrived his faculty on Monday, April 1.

Before going for the exam, his whats-app status expressed hope that the exam will favor him.

However, he was denied entry into the exam hall because his haircut didn’t meet faculty standard and was also told to produce his ID card.


On his way to get a haircut, the bike he took had an accident which killed the rider while he was flung into a ditch where he was unconscious.

The COOU student died at the Chukwuemka Odumegwu Ojukwu Teaching Hospital, formerly Anambra State University Teaching Hospital.
